'21 M2 Competition
Öhlins R&T 3 clicks Fr & Rr
GC camber plates Fr: -3.2 Rr: -2.3
AP 9668 front brakes
Ferodo DS3.12


Eagles Canyon Raceway 2:11.71

10/21 | ambient temp ~85-90°F
Goodyear Eagle F1 Supercar3 275/35-18 square (day 3 on them)

This was my first time at ECR and I really enjoyed it. The track is fun and quick with a good amount of blind exits due to elevation changes. I found it a challenging track to pick up speed on due to a visibility limitation (sitting too low) and perhaps not having enough roll control on the car—I was fighting some terrible fender rubbing because I'd set the car too low. Looking forward to going back and cutting some time off.

///\\\///\\\///\\\///\\\///\\\///\\\///\\\///\\\///\\\///\\\///\\\///\\\

Circuit of the Americas 2:32.69

12/21 | ambient temp ~50ºF
Falken Azenis RT660 275/35-18 (full tread)

Back at COTA and after an extremely wet day, was able to find some grip and time in the sun. I really enjoyed the RT660s and believe they are faster than the SC3 (only other tire I've ever tracked on), but looking at data, they don't seem to be pulling any more lateral Gs. This is probably due to me learning the tire and not maximizing them. I've got a slightly faster rolling time of 2:32.24 and a theoretical of 2:31.7 using 4 splits.

Definitely know I can pick up time braking into T11 and 12 as well as exits of T18 and 19 so maybe there's a low 2:31/high 2:30 in me and the car as it sits now. I'm about to change to DS1.11 pads—hopefully not a downgrade in braking performance for the tire I'm running.

The second time at Sebring with the M2C was able to Squeeze out a 2:28.5

Mods are Millway Camber Plates, Falken RT660 tires in stock sizes, and Carbotech XP10 Front and Rear

I was fighting the inconsistent pedal feel because of the ABS system. I was able to drive around it by double-tapping the brakes right before the heavy braking zone.

Last minute track day happened at the Ridge Motorsports Park on Saturday, Jan 29th. It was a very cool day (32°F at the start of the first session, but the sun came out and we ended the day at around 49°F), so the turbo was happy and felt like the car was noticeably pulling harder all day. Set a new PB of 1:53.35 per Track Addict and an external 10Hz GPS unit. Here are 4 laps recorded using a GoPro Hero5 Black with data overlay using Race Technology for GoPro software. It's a tenth off because my start/finish is likely not identical to TA's.

Tires: Good Year Eagle Supercar3. The rears (275/40-18) were on day 7 and the fronts (255/40-18) were on day 2.
Other Mods: KW CS w/-2.8° front camber, Akra 300 cell dp and catback, ER FMIC, little weight reduction to 3360lbs with a full tank of gas and no driver.

Finally got the M2 CS to VIR this past weekend!

Forgot my gopro helmet adapter for video (sorry), borrowed another instructor's Aim Solo and clocked a 2:07.4 yesterday before it started raining/snowing.

I was on old 265/30/19 PS4S in the front and almost corded 265/35/19 Cup connect 2's in the rear (not ideal, but I'm trying to use up some tires I have sitting around in the garage).

Car is stock other than GC Camber plates and H&R springs (but I think the stock springs/spring rate actually felt better). I also removed the front splitter because I didn't want to damage the CF splitter if someone broke or dropped something on track.

Still dealing with inconsistent brake pedal feel which really comes into play when pushing the car. That was probably the limiting factor in trusting the car in pushing the pace any further - though the car is still capable of a quicker qualifying lap pace for sure.
